I traded two model 290 semi autos to get this little rifle. The 290's had to be immaculately cleaned and only cci mini mags would operate in them. Remington ammo would always jam in them. I got s**k of these beautiful but jammy sobs and now I have a pretty nice little rifle. The 250 is a lever action and fun to shoot. I went through 100 rounds today without a jam. Two things I have learned---CCI makes a superior 22 round and Winchester 290s suck.
